Transaction 6018ecf279b836cfb23fe8473114bd4cba24ffadb0108f56c48e17918abb6315
1 Input
1 Output
-
6018ecf279b836cfb23fe8473114bd4cba24ffadb0108f56c48e17918abb6315:0
- value
- 795637
- script pubkey
- OP_0 OP_PUSHBYTES_20 465a1954ee2942beef6d3a0f82ff3439c36aaacb
- address
- bc1qgedpj48w99ptammd8g8c9le588pk42kthuqc7v